My first few projects use the Market Place collection of dies. I created a card, some tags and even a treat box with all of these "must have" dies. They are so fun to and easy to create! I love all of the sweet little details and there is even a small stamp set to label all of the buildings and store front that you create. Eek, so cute!! You are going to love this product suite!

Next, I made a treat box. The houses are designed to fit perfectly onto the front of the Arch Box Large die. *The Arch Box Large die was part of last year's holiday release.

My next card and tags use the Shortbread Shapes: Holiday Rectangle Product Suite. This set of products includes dies, and embossing folder, and two different sentiment sets.
For my card I decided to keep my embossed panel whole. Although cutting the panel apart allows for lots of fun designs options and layouts. I also added a few sprigs and a small bow with the Ornamental Tag die (previous released) Don't you just love all of the gorgeous detail that the embossing folder adds? My last card uses the Cocoa Cozy product suite. This set includes a large stamp set, dies, and embossing folder and even stencils. The mittens at the bottom of the card can be used to hold the mug of cocoa, apple cider (there is an add set for this), or even a gift card! So much fun to create!
